Located between 4 00 North, 72 00 West, _____________is an equatorial country with a climate determined by trade winds, humidity and altitude. In most of the country, there are two rainy seasons – from April to June and from August to November – and two dry seasons. The country enjoys constant luminosity throughout the year, with an equal duration of daylight and nighttime hours. 5. The Natural Regions Colombia can be divided into six natural regions. These consist of: 1- The Andean Region, covering the three branches of the Andes Mountains found in Colombia; 2- The Caribbean Region, covering the area adjacent to the Caribbean Sea; 3- The Pacific Region adjacent to the Pacific Ocean; 4- The Orinoquia Region, part of the Llanos plains mainly in the Orinoco river basin along the border with Venezuela; 5- The Amazon Region, part of the Amazon rainforest; and finally 6- The Insular Region, comprising islands in both the Atlantic and Pacific oceans.
